Russian trade with Honduras in 2021
based on data from the Federal Customs Service of Russia
Russia’s Trade with Honduras
In 2021, Russia’s trade with Honduras totaled $163,608,047, up 127.39% ($91,657,493) from 2020.
Russia’s exports to Honduras in 2021 totaled $143,102,332, up 153.38% ($86,625,515) from 2020.
Russia’s imports from Honduras in 2021 totaled $20,505,715, up 32.52% ($5,031,978) from 2020.
Russia’s trade surplus with Honduras in 2021 was $122,596,617, a 198.99% increase ($81,593,537) over 2020.
Honduras was Russia’s 116th largest trading partner in 2021 (up from 129th in 2020), accounting for 0.0208% of Russia’s total trade (up from 0.0127% in 2020).
Honduras was Russia’s 105th largest export market in 2021 (up from 121st in 2020), accounting for 0.0291% of Russia’s total exports (up from 0.0168% in 2020).
Honduras was Russia’s 113th largest supplier in 2021 (just as in 2020), accounting for 0.0070% of Russia’s total imports (up from 0.0067% in 2020).
Russia’s Exports to Honduras
The major share of Russian exports to Honduras in 2021 (and in 2020) was accounted for the following product types:
- Chemical products (HS codes 28-40) - 50.96% of Russia’s total exports to Honduras (72.93% in 2020);
- Metals and products from them (HS codes 72-83) - 36.57% of Russia’s total exports to Honduras (21.17% in 2020);
- Food products and agricultural raw materials (HS codes 01-24) - 7.67% of Russia’s total exports to Honduras (0.01% in 2020);
- Wood and wood products (HS codes 44-49) - 2.89% of Russia’s total exports to Honduras (2.89% in 2020);
- Mineral products (HS codes 25-27) - 1.57% of Russia’s total exports to Honduras (1.09% in 2020);
- Machinery, equipment and vehicles (HS codes 84-90) - 0.18% of Russia’s total exports to Honduras (1.87% in 2020).
The largest gains in Russia’s exports to Honduras in 2021 over 2020 were recorded for the following product groups:
- Iron and steel (HS code 72) - an increase of $40,631,110;
- Fertilizers (HS code 31) - an increase of $31,075,189;
- Products of the milling industry; malt; starches; inulin; wheat gluten (HS code 11) - an increase of $10,955,289;
- Paper and paperboard; articles of paper pulp, of paper or of paperboard (HS code 48) - an increase of $3,546,890;
- Mineral fuels, mineral oils and products of their distillation; bituminous substances; mineral waxes (HS code 27) - an increase of $1,576,835;
- Pharmaceutical products (HS code 30) - an increase of $855,700.
The largest declines in Russia’s exports to Honduras in 2021 over 2020 were recorded for the following product groups:
- Printed books, newspapers, pictures and other products of the printing industry; manuscripts, typescripts and plans (HS code 49) - a decrease of $1,104,104;
- Nuclear reactors, boilers, machinery and mechanical appliances; parts thereof (HS code 84) - a decrease of $849,502.

Russia’s Imports from Honduras
The major share of Russian imports from Honduras in 2021 (and in 2020) was accounted for the following product types:
- Food products and agricultural raw materials (HS codes 01-24) - 93.15% of Russia’s total imports from Honduras (82.48% in 2020);
- Textiles, textile products and footwear (HS codes 50-67) - 5.28% of Russia’s total imports from Honduras (16.48% in 2020).
The largest gains in Russia’s imports from Honduras in 2021 over 2020 were recorded for the following product groups:
- Coffee, tea, maté and spices (HS code 09) - an increase of $6,046,732;
- Edible vegetables and certain roots and tubers (HS code 07) - an increase of $219,437;
- Tobacco and manufactured tobacco substitutes (HS code 24) - an increase of $148,113;
- Other made up textile articles; sets; worn clothing and worn textile articles; rags (HS code 63) - an increase of $142,427;
- Pulp of wood or of other fibrous cellulosic material; waste and scrap of paper or paperboard (HS code 47) - an increase of $108,298;
- Oil seeds and oleaginous fruits; miscellaneous grains, seeds and fruits; industrial or medicinal plants; straw and fodder (HS code 12) - an increase of $75,495.
The largest declines in Russia’s imports from Honduras in 2021 over 2020 were recorded for the following product groups:
- Articles of apparel and clothing accessories, knitted or crocheted (HS code 61) - a decrease of $1,602,529;
- Edible fruit and nuts; peel of citrus fruit or melons (HS code 08) - a decrease of $167,137.
